Vanya Gerick

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Wanja Gerick (born February 16, 1981 in Berlin ) is a German dubbing actor , dubbing director and dialog book author .

Life

Act

Gerick has been working as a voice actor for various television series , films , computer games and as a speaker for radio plays since 1993 .

He was best known for his dubbing of Hayden Christensen . He spoke among others Anakin Skywalker in Star Wars: Episode II - Attack of the Clones (2002) and in Star Wars: Episode III - Revenge of the Sith (2005). He has dubbed Jared Padalecki ( Gilmore Girls , Supernatural ) several times . He did the role of Charlie Todd in Dawson's Creek . He also dubbed Chris Pratt in Everwood and, from season four, on OC, California . In Hollywood productions he often takes on the dubbing of supporting roles. He was also the voice actor of Krillin in the German version of Dragon Ball Z . From 2008 to 2011 he also played the leading role of Yūsei Fudō in Yu-Gi-Oh! 5D’s . He has been speaking to Kai in the series Ninjago since 2011 .

He regularly recorded audio books for the Kim Possible series . In 2007 and 2008 he recorded radio plays for the series Ghostbusters John Sinclair . He also spoke radio plays for the Winnie the Pooh series. In 2010 he was one of the guest stars of the "Jedi-Con 2010", the sixth official Star Wars convention, in Düsseldorf .

Private

In 2009 he finished his studies in media informatics at the Beuth University of Applied Sciences in Berlin . He presented his diploma thesis in 2007 under the title “Integration of animated 3D objects in filmed material - The use of HDRI for synthetic lighting”. In 2009 he finished his master's thesis together with Ozan Ünal . It bears the name: "Testing and development of 3D interaction techniques for several users".
